gpt4 book ai didi

git - 无法使用 gitextensions 提交更改

转载 作者:太空狗 更新时间:2023-10-29 12:45:19 27 4
gpt4 key购买 nike

我正在尝试将我的更改提交给我们的主人,这对我来说现在使用 VS13 和 Git 比 VS 和 TFS 更难......

我更改了一个 .cs 文件并想提交我的更改以在之后同步它。当我单击“pull ”时,它告诉我“存储库已经是最新的。没有要 pull 的更改。”

但是当我单击提交时,我得到:“发生错误。详细消息:无法从未完全 merge 的索引创建树。”

我试着用谷歌搜索这个错误,但我找不到任何有用的东西。

有人知道我#M 做错了什么吗?谢谢

编辑:我不知道这是否相关,但上周五我取消了(?)我大约一周前 stash 的一些更改。这些更改仍然存在,我只是修复了一些小错误并排除了此次提交的所有其他更改。

最佳答案

在 Visual Studio 中,在 Commit 按钮右侧,按 Actions 并选择 Open Command Prompt。将显示 Git 控制台窗口。运行 git status 命令来查看哪些文件将被提交。

根据您的情况,Unmerged paths 部分应该有一些内容。使用 git add [file_name] 命令将这个未 merge 的文件添加到您的更改中,而不是在 Visual Studio 中打开文件并修改它,留下正确的更改版本。

关于git - 无法使用 gitextensions 提交更改,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/28804352/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com